I've been having this problem since yesterday...
Sometimes when i try to load a ROM, when i start it, it goes to the Nintendo 3DS screen then blacks out and gives me a "Game Card Removed" error, where i have to hit Home to send me back to sysnand.
Other times, games work... but ill eventually end up getting the error again during play, and this loses your savefile (Had to redo Theathrythm FF Curtain Calls prologue and tutorials 6 times today).
I have been seeing others are having this problem, i dont think my MicroSD is fake. Its a Sandisk Ultra exFAT 64GB Class 10. This as of right now is my 4th time reformatting it... Trying anything to get these games to work stable. Does anyone have any advice to stop this?
edit: Also, ive tried using "xcopy", and command prompt lines to transfer files to my SD non fragmented, i even defragmented my whole SD card a couple times. No dice with anything. Gateway Red Card passes all Diagnostics.
Nintendo 2DS 8.1U Sys/9.4 Emu
edit 2: Progress! I formatted my 64GB MicroSD to exFat with a "32kb" Default Allocation Size. I saw someone else post on these forums to try that and that fixed their problems, and so far its done the same for me! I cycled through 27 games, of which 0 gave me a hanging black screen, and 0 game card removed errors so far. I'd strongly suggest anyone to try this, if they're running into the same problems! Also, i updated my Gateway Red Card by holding R at the GW menu with 3.0.1 (dont know if that makes a difference). Happy gaming everyone! Will report back if i run into any more problems.
edit 3: I'd like to request a close to this topic if possible, we're adequately discussing this in greater detail in the other "Gateway 3.0 and 2DS: Broken and Unusable" thread. 32kb Allocation Size worked for a bit, then it went back to being shaky.
